Politicians laud Odinga as democracy advocate

Summary by The Nation
Malawian politicians have lauded departed former Kenyan Prime Minister Raila Odinga as an advocate of democracy and a unifier. Odinga, who made five unsuccessful presidential bids in his country between 1997 and 2022, died on Wednesday after collapsing while jogging in India where he was receiving medical treatment.
